An Australian soldier, Kira Korolev, and her husband, Igor Korolev, have been arrested and charged with spying for Russia. This is the first time Australia has used its new foreign interference laws, introduced in 2018, to charge someone with espionage.

Security Concerns

Australia’s Prime Minister, Anthony Albanese, has been informed about the case but did not comment directly as it is now in court. Both Mr. Kershaw and the head of Australia’s spy agency, Mike Burgess, talked to the media but did not provide many details about the documents or how they discovered the alleged spying.

Mr. Burgess said that many countries try to steal Australia’s secrets and that the threat of espionage is real. He stressed that authorities are always looking out for spying activities.

Reassurance to Allies

Mr. Kershaw assured Australia’s allies that the country is serious about finding and stopping any espionage and foreign interference. The ADF also said they are aware of the arrest of one of their members and take all security breaches very seriously.
